Notes from version 6,000:
- With version 6,000 you can set the serial output (RS422 interface) to mid-point in the operation mode
“Error-Mode“ (Sync/error or Trigger/error). Mid-point means to set the analog or digital output on mid-
range, see Chap. 7..
- If you use the digital input “Zero“ for mid-point setting or mastering, you need no long pulse to undo it
before you do mid-point setting or mastering again. With each short pulse (0.5 ... 3 s) mid-point setting or
mastering is done always again. This also applies to the command Set_Zero with the parameter value = 1.
